History and development:
On-line poker emerged within the belated 1990s as a consequence of breakthroughs in technology while the internet. 1st internet poker room, globe Poker, was launched in 1998, attracting a little but enthusiastic neighborhood. But was in early 2000s that online poker experienced exponential growth, primarily due to the introduction of real-money games and televised poker tournaments.
